Marion police submitted the following reports:
Criminal damage to property
A streetlight was shot out near the residence at 705 Weldon St., Marion, at 9:05 a.m. April 22. Damage was reported to a bulb and lens but no dollar amount was listed on the report.
Traffic offenses
The driver of a vehicle was ticketed 6:40 p.m. April 28 after he reportedly spun the tires of his vehicle when leaving a parking lot on Main Street. The driver was cited for driving on a suspended license, displaying a tag not assigned to the vehicle, no proof of insurance, and racing.
Marion sheriff’s department submitted the following reports:
Driving under the influence
A motorist reported an erratic driver at 3:27 p.m. April 30 on U.S. 56 near Diamond Road, Lehigh. The driver was stopped and failed a field sobriety test. Three opened bottles of whiskey, marijuana, and drug paraphernalia were found in the vehicle.
Disorderly conduct
Two Burns residents reported someone making an obscene gesture at them at 4:11 p.m. April 30, while they were riding their bicycles on city streets in Burns. The suspect also used obscene language toward a sheriff’s deputy.
